D3.0.0.2: Release version (19 Feb 2018)
- Completely new demo version now available for free, via Steam.
3.0.0.2: Release version (19 Feb 2018)
- Added complete tutorial and replaced help screen with something more useful.
- Fixed animated logo.
- Fixed "ready" spinner showing when clearing before stopping.
- Fixed Desktop and Start Menu shortcuts not having an icon.
3.0.0.1: Release version (14 Feb 2018)
- Settings files will no longer be created forever. Once backups are created to 5, they will be deleted. A text file explaining what all the ".old" files are is also added once the first is created, so the user knows what's happening.
- Added option to disable animations. If you're getting an unexpected and unpredictable crashes, this may be the solution. It will replace the spinner animation with a simple "Ready" text.
- Unused, old functions removed.
- Fixed odd crash happening when saving settings for the first time. The program will no longer automatically restart after saving settings, due to Steam and the Steam Cloud.
3.0.0.0: Release version (11 Feb 2018)
- Moved from .NET Runtime 4.7 to 4.5 to increase compatability
- Awesomium.net's development was stopped, and hence HTML animations was removed (for now). This may have caused a lot of issues user-side as well.
- Animations were replaced with an embedded version of VLC, which allows the spinner animation to be shown. Keeps things a lot more interesting than just a simple screen with no animations.
- Voice commands were removed
- Code refactored to remove a lot of redundant and repeated code.
- Remote control is no longer copied each time the program is run, as Steam will keep it up to date. If there are issues, you can always click "Verify integrity of application files..." by Right clicking TcNo TimeKeeper in Steam, Properties and then looking for it on the Local Files tab.
- TcNo TimeKeeper remote ported from .NET 4.6.2 to .NET 4.0 (4.0.30319)
- Remote Control no longer shows duplicate IP addresses (Settings > General > Remote)
- Fixed statistics giving SSL error
- Fixed time not showing until a second after unpausing.
2.4.3.1: Release version (09 Feb 2018)
- Replaced tons of links on the About page with simpler image buttons.
- Fixed the sizing of the main screen, as using the compact mode does not hide the buttons completely.
- Replaced text on some pages with buttons for more information, to reduce clutter.
- Using new algorithms for some buttons, should be slightly more optomised.
2.4.3.0: Release version (28 Jan 2018)
- Added functional voice commands.
- Added a version change detection, allowing users to check the changelog.
- Now automatically keeps only 2 settings.old files, to save disk space and keep the program performing at its best.
D2.4.2.6: Release version (16 Jan 2018)
- Demo version released (Demo versions have a D before the version number).
2.4.2.6: Release version (15 Jan 2018)
- Fixed transparency not being set everywhere on launch.
- Fixed System.ObjectDisposedException and improved code.
- Removed useless modules and bits of code.
2.4.2.5: Release version (14 Jan 2018)
- Fixed being able to start a new session while the delete dialog is still on screen, causing the program to break if another one is created (and various other issues caused by this bug). (Day before Official Steam release)
2.4.2.4: Release version (09 Jan 2018)
- Added transparency slider.
2.4.2.3: Release version (06 Jan 2018)
- Fixed the error log being blank until seen at least once (and working thereafter)
- Fixed 'open locally' when remote control disabled.
- Output time format now shows correct date and time, rather than a sample date and time. (Is also now the correct width)
2.4.2.2: Release version (05 Jan 2018)
- Fixed when offline, checking for statistics updates will cause error.
- Pressing Ctrl, Shift or Alt in a hotkey checkbox will toggle the respective key's
2.4.2.1: Release version (07 Dec 2017)
- Fixed update not working when in administrator-only folder like Program Files. Should now run at highest permissions, and ask for higher if available.
- TimeKeeper update now starts in the middle of the screen, topmost so that it is visible
- Fixed TimeKeeper update not showing at all on faster computers with faster internet.
- Fixed update not deleting its self after use. One time use only.
- Now displays version information about the program under settings.
2.4.2.0: Release version (07 Dec 2017)
- Adding ability to deregister a computer, to use the license on another computer.
- Allows the user to check information regarding the license in the settings menu.
- Improved some more code, so things should be slightly snappier.
- Completely rewrote statistics to make them less invasive, and more usable on the website. It just simply displays under the titlebar on the TimeKeeper website (The directory back from this on the website, /TimeKeeper
2.4.1.2: Release version (01 Dec 2017)
- Touching up.
2.4.1.1: Pre-release version (27 Nov 2017)
- Removed quickstart
- Fixed error where Remote would not start if port is set to 55521 (now will warn MANY times and won't allow user to save settings until it is NOT 55521. Default is 55522
2.4.1.0: Pre-release version (27 Nov 2017)
- Added prevention for breaking error where if the file is open and TimeKeeper tries to write to it, it will instead wait until the file is closed, and warn the user.
- Many sexurity holes fixed, and improved hotkeys
- Disabling the animations should save more RAM than before.
- Memory leaks should be fixed. Auto waste RAM collection should occur every few minutes. RAM should not fluctuate more than 5MB.
- Program can now export to CSV files, for those who want to use Microsoft Excel or similar programs.
- Icons completely revamped.
- The settings file now automatically verifies. This should COMPLETELY stop the save file breaking when it is written to many times in a short timespan. This slows down the saving process slightly, but is worth it, as a user would rather have settings saved properly, than saving milliseconds.
2.4.0.0: Pre-release version (05 Nov 2017)
- Console window for web commands is fully functional and with coloirs
- The new console window for web commands now has a password that can be defined in the main TimeKeeper Window.
- Web UI is now fully complete, even with 404 pages to keep away others on the network from getting access to your timekeeper, even if they know your PC's IP address.
2.3.0.0: Pre-release version (05 Nov 2017)
- Added button to open the folder saving notes to (Usually recording directory)
- Added new console window to recieve web commands and host a website, this allows the remote to recieve commands from over the internet, allowing mobile phones and other computers to send commands to the host. This allows for remote control from other devices, sometimes better than using keybinds. This should be accessible by http://127.0.0.1:55522/
2.2.0.2: Pre-release version (22 Oct 2017)
- Added command line options/arguments, so users can fix problematic issues without hassle. "low" will disable the HTML interface, and take it back to the basic text interface.
- Fixed "Console initialised" showing up twice in the console/logger.
2.2.0.1: Pre-release version (1 Oct 2017)
- Added option to enable and disable autodelete dialog (Instead of always being on)
- Added ability to press escape to quickly close the autodelete dialog
- Stops creating new notes, when another one was created in the same second. This will stop previous times showing up before newer times.
- Stats are now syncing to the web server, so global stats will be implimented soon.
- Stats will only send to the server every 24 hours or more, to help with server load.
2.2.0.0: Pre-release version (24 Sep 2017)
- Completely changed hotkey system to new, updated system. All "non english" keys should work, so keys like Numpad Enter, or similar keys.
- Complete redo of variable storage. If something goes wrong, the user can edit the settings.bin to try and fix errors. Stored in XML.
- Fixed text note not showing on list
- Fixed error not removing text note from list
- Fixed extra time from last list carrying over to new list for the first second (Then updating to the actual value, 2 seconds)
- Added indication that last time saved has text (If the new HTML interface is being used, otherwise it will show either way.)
- Added trying to start timer without the save location being defined will open the corresponding settings window and the input box, asking the user for the location.
- Added an Enable button to hotkeys, to disable unneeded ones. They will automatically enable whern an option that changes something in it is changed.
2.1.1.0: Pre-release version
- Added new and improved key system - no more messing around with broken things. Pay easily from downloading the app, and unlock it with your key when you're done.
- Added 'Licenced to' email and 'licence key' to the options menu.
- Disabled 'sound' and 'dark mode', as broken for a few versions.
2.1.0.0: Pre-release version
- Added animated list for time colection, using jQuery, JS and HTML 5.
- Added button to remove the fancy HTML time collector, to allow for worse computer to run the program better. Will drop RAM usage.
- Added Delete all button to popup when no times recorded. Will cancel if no is clicked. Can click again if needed.
- Added console for easy error overviews, and a more streamlined experience.
- Added button to save console log to a text file (txt or rtf).
- Added option to add a count of how many entries there were, to save in the name, eg. "(13)".
- Added ability to change date and time format.
- Changed all text buttons on main menu to picture-buttons, for a more compact size.
- Made options menu more succinct, so it's easier to use and less confusing.
- Removed Counter-Strike tick counter (pointless feature)
- Moved Help into the options menu.
- Audodelete: Added delete without confirmation, useful for a lot of new files since recording started.
2.0.1.1: Pre-release version
- Added color coded messages, to help people know if it's recording, paused or encountered an error.
- Autodelete now shows up on top of all other windows.
- Added "start recording software" button, to start recording software easily.
2.0.1.0: Pre-release version
- Now shows newly modified files if no notes created, so that you can delete recordings if nothing interesting happened. Save hard disk space massively! (Shows ALL files in the folder specified that were modified since the start of recording)
- Improved keychecking algorithm (For keys other than numerical and letters in the keybind boxes)
- Added Expanded and Compact button, to allow forthe program to take up less space
- Improved a lot of the program to be more space and processor efficient.
- Fixed create start menu shortcut not creating folder and throwing up an error.
- Disabled editing of directory (Now need to use the pick folder button, to stop errors).
- More efficient darkmode setting. The program will make sure EVERYTHING will update, so that if new parts are added, they will likely not break Darmode anymore.
- If started and autostart software enabled, error message will now show topmost, and not pop up being other programs.
2.0.0.0: Pre-release version
- Statistics implimented; learn your habits and track your total usage. Learn how long you actually spend recording for videos!
- Ability added to select and delete entries from the table with delete (delete key)
- Tooltips added - hover over items to see what they do, if you need more help on top of the help menu
- Extra Options changed to just Options
- Help, options, statistics and other information boxes no longer editable
- Fixed note with text not showing again, after being closed using the (X) in the top right.
- Improved darkmode - should enable quicker. New compact method, can lead to slightly better performance on slower machines.
- Time now starts and counts in the format of 00:00:00, instead of 0:0:0 and creating a second digit, leading to out of place times (eg. 0:10:2)
- Stopped setting hotkeys when restart button clicked. Application will now restart slightly quicker
- Loading times improved by using more streamlined techniques.
- No longer saves settings and statistics to .txt files in the same directory as the application, but are instead saved in settings files saved elsewhere in the user directory.
- Number keys at top of keyboard now work as hotkeys. Before they were registered as hotkeys, but did nothing; now they work.
- Start with Windows quickstart added! Now you have a tray icon where you can launch your recording software or TimeKeeper with either a picked key combination of keys (picked in TimeKeeper), or via clicking the tray icon on the right of the start bar. (Works with the start menu "startup" folder)
- Basic registration removal tool created. If your computer messed up the license files beyond repair, this will delete the license files and allow you to register your copy again.
- On crash no longer asks if sure to exit
- Darkmode color now saved. No need to set every time disabled and application restarted. Just enable it again when needed.
- Fixed quickstart, now actually creates shortcut under startup.
- Complete rebranding from "TimeKeeper by TroubleChute" to "TcNo TimeKeeper"
- Quickstart works with left, and right mouse, not just right mouse anymore.
1.0.1.3: Pre-release version
- Fixed licensing system..again.
1.0.1.2: Pre-release version
- Addition of colour picker for darkmode RGB, now you don't have to Google for values.
- Addition of 'Are you sure you want to close' dialog
- Added a Pick Folder button, no need to copy paste the save location!
- Added a Pick File button, no need to copy paste the location of a program, or select it from the running processes list!
- Fixed license issues, with improvements
- Fixed darkmode color issue
1.0.1.1: Pre-release version
- Fixed shortcut creation when running as administrator.
- Fixed license issues.
1.0.1.0: Pre-release version
- Licensing system fully integrated. Keys work once per computer, can not be reused.
- Addition of Not + Text, press it and you'll get a popup where you can enter text, and it will pop up next to the saved time.
- Self updated arred and updated to work with encrypted portions of the program.
- Fixed crash when starting up with invalid, corrupt or non-existant settings.
- Fixed error messages
1.0.0.5: Alpha
- Improved alternate autostart mode for recording software (Will now self-elevate to admin, no more right click 'Run As Admin')
- Preparing for new license system and optomising.
1.0.0.4: Alpha
- Addition of Darkmode with customizable colours.
- Addition of autostart recording software with TimeKeeper (Now you only have to open one thing, instead of 2. Get started quicker!)
- Addition of autostart mode (Open always or Check if open, and if not, open - Requires TimeKeeper to be run as admin)
- Improved updater, for cleaner and faster updates.
1.0.0.3: Alpha
- New and improved updating system (Now autoreplaces the old exe with the new exe)
- Old updating system removed entirely.
1.0.0.2: Alpha
- Addition of restart keybinding (No more tabbing out to reset everything for a new recording)
- Disabling the ability to have more than one instance open.
- Disabling the ability to add more marks after timer stopped.
1.0.0.1: Alpha
- Addition of other hotkeys (Not just letters and numbers - numpad & other keys)
- Addition of help menu
- Addition of extra options (only CS tickrate)
- Addition of ability to create Start Menu and Desktop shortcuts (and remove)
1.0.0.0: Alpha
- Initial creation
- Basic features